Beer Brothers Brewery

Microbrewery in Preston, Lancashire, England 🏴󠁧󠁢󠁥󠁮󠁧󠁿
Associated Venue: Beer Brothers Brewery - Taproom

Established in 2015

Contact
335 Ranglet Rd, Walton Summit Centre, Preston, PR5 8AR, England
Description
Beer Brothers Brewery is Preston's biggest micro brewery, producing a wide range of excellent tasting beers. We brew craft and real ales to our own unique recipes. The Brewery also benefits from having its own Taproom and bottle shop on site.

Brewing ceased in early 2023 following a split in the partners with brewing continuing as Hopworks Brew Co.
